Answers and clarifications on what will happen to increases in police, firefighters and ports following reactions caused by ministers and ND deputies following the announcements for increases in Armed Forces officials, Minister Kyriakos was given Monday morning.
After saying that “open doors are being violated”, Mr Pierrakakis recalled that “the increases are largely scheduled”, referring to that all uniforms have received increases of 30 euros a month since April 1, and from July 1st they will receive 100 euros from the benefit.
He explained that “the Armed Forces have been prioritized and with the same reasoning it will be the same as the other uniforms. We will see what fiscal space there is, we will exhaust all the opportunities to support the uniforms but with frame, with paper and pencil. “

Responding to reactions he wondered “Last year did we not prioritize healthcare to have health coverage across the country?” And he noted that the Ministry of National Defense “made significant savings as we had reached the point of having more generals than the US. The dividend of this savings returns and is a score. “
Repeating that “we will exhaust all the room” for increases in the other uniforms, Mr. Pierrakakis noted “we have the time with the TIF and the announcements that are always made by the prime minister in collaboration with the financial staff as the financial staff”.

For changes in taxation
Asked what will change in taxation, Kyriakos Pierrakakis noted that “the fiscal space will be evaluated before the TIF. We look at how there can be a development and social dividend and we will look at it in the summer. I have already shown a part of the targeting: young people in rent, families, there will be support and tax exemptions. “
“The more we gain tax evasion, the more we can support the world,” he added, heralded new “weapons” with the help of technology.
To resign the public from appeals for relatives’ compensation
After making it clear that the decision to resign the public appeals on relatives’ compensation has nothing to do with the political context, Mr Pierrakakis said that “government policy is one. Mr Hatizdakis had already sent a letter to the State Legal Council on this issue. “
In fact, he revealed that Prime Minister Kyriakos Mitsotakis used the word “unacceptable” for the public’s appeals in the eye.
Finally, he clarified that “the State will resign for everything – moral damage, mental suffering and hospitalization that has been tried – even for cases that are now in the Court of Appeal”.
